Clinoril (Sulindac) is a prescription n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drug (NSAID) used to relieve pain, swelling, and stiffness caused by arthritis, bursitis, tendonitis, and other inflammatory conditions. By reducing hormones that trigger inflammation in the body, Clinoril helps improve mobility and manage discomfort so patients can maintain an active lifestyle.
| Facts | Details |
| Generic Name | Sulindac |
| Brand Name | Clinoril |
| Drug Class | Nonsteroidal Anti-Inflammatory Drug (NSAID) |
| Dosage Forms | Oral tablets (typically 150 mg, 200 mg) |
| Indications / Uses | – Osteoarthritis – Rheumatoid arthritis – Ankylosing spondylitis – Acute gouty arthritis – Bursitis and tendonitis |
| Mechanism of Action | Reduces prostaglandin synthesis by inhibiting cyclooxygenase (COX-1 and COX-2), decreasing inflammation, pain, and fever. |
| Usual Adult Dosage | – 150 mg to 200 mg twice daily (depending on condition) – Maximum: 400 mg per day |
| Administration | Oral; best taken with food, milk, or after meals to reduce stomach upset. |
| Onset of Action | Pain relief typically within a few hours; full anti-inflammatory effect may take several days. |
| Duration of Action | Approximately 12 hours (allows twice-daily dosing). |
| Special Precautions | – Use caution in patients with cardiovascular disease, kidney or liver impairment. – Avoid long-term use unless prescribed. – Not recommended in late pregnancy. |
| Contraindications | – History of hypersensitivity to sulindac or other NSAIDs – Patients with aspirin-sensitive asthma – Active GI bleeding or peptic ulcer disease |
| Common Side Effects | – Nausea, indigestion, abdominal pain – Diarrhea or constipation – Dizziness, headache – Rash or itching – Fluid retention, swelling |
| Storage | Store at room temperature (20–25°C / 68–77°F), away from moisture and heat. |

Purinethol, also known as Mercaptopurine, is a medication primarily used in the treatment of acute lymphoblastic leukemia (ALL). It belongs to a class of drugs known as purine analogs, which work by interfering with the growth of cancer cells, ultimately reducing their spread and aiding in the control of the disease.
| Facts | Details |
| Generic Name | Mercaptopurine |
| Brand Names | Purinethol, Purixan |
| Drug Class | Antimetabolite, Purine analog |
| Indications | – Acute lymphoblastic leukemia (ALL) – Chronic myeloid leukemia (CML) – Used as part of chemotherapy regimens |
| How it Works | Inhibits DNA synthesis, thus stopping the growth of cancer cells. |
| Dosage Forms | – Oral tablet – Oral Suspension |
| Common Dosages | Dosing is highly individualized based on the type of leukemia, the patient’s weight, age, and overall health. Follow the oncologist’s prescription closely. |
| How to Take | Take on an empty stomach, at least 1 hour before or 2 hours after meals. Swallow tablets whole, do not crush or chew. |
| Storage | Store at room temperature away from moisture, heat, and light. Keep the bottle tightly closed when not in use. |
| Important Safety Information | – Regular blood tests are needed to monitor effects. – Use effective birth control to avoid pregnancy during treatment. – Not recommended for use in patients with a history of severe bone marrow suppression. |
| Common Side Effects | – Nausea and vomiting – Rash – Low blood cell counts leading to increased risk of infection, bleeding or bruising – Liver dysfunction |
| Interactions | – Allopurinol (increases toxicity) – Warfarin (affects blood clotting) – Certain vaccines (live vaccines can be dangerous during treatment) |
| Contraindications | – Known hypersensitivity to mercaptopurine or any component of the formulation – Severe bone marrow suppression before treatment starts |

Clomid, the brand name for Clomiphene Citrate, is a trusted and effective medication primarily used to treat infertility in women. Clomid works by stimulating ovulation, making it an essential choice for women who face difficulties in becoming pregnant due to irregular ovulation or anovulation.
| Facts | Details |
| Generic Name | Clomiphene Citrate |
| Brand Name(s) | Clomid, Serophene |
| Drug Class | Selective Estrogen Receptor Modulator (SERM) |
| FDA Approval | Initially approved in 1967 |
| Indications | Used primarily to induce ovulation in women who have difficulty becoming pregnant due to problems with ovulation |
| How It Works | Triggers the pituitary gland to release hormones necessary for ovulation |
| Dosage Forms | Oral tablets |
| Common Dosage | Typically 50 mg daily for 5 days at the beginning of the menstrual cycle |
| Side Effects | Hot flashes, abdominal pain, bloating, nausea, breast tenderness, headache |
| Contraindications | Liver disease, abnormal vaginal bleeding, uncontrolled thyroid or adrenal disorders, ovarian cysts, pregnancy |
| Precautions | Should be used under close supervision by a healthcare provider experienced in the management of gynecological or endocrine disorders |
| Interactions | Generally minimal but can interact with estrogenic compounds and certain herbal supplements |
| Mechanism of Action | Binds to estrogen receptors in the hypothalamus, blocking the receptor and causing an increase in the release of Luteinizing Hormone (LH) and Follicle Stimulating Hormone (FSH) from the pituitary gland |

Trusopt (Dorzolamide Hydrochloride) is a prescription eye medicine that reduces increased intraocular pressure (IOP) in people with ocular disorders such as open-angle glaucoma and hypertension. Trusopt reduces high eye pressure, which helps prevent damage to the optic nerve, essential for excellent vision.
| Facts | Details |
| Generic Name | Dorzolamide Hydrochloride |
| Brand Name(s) | Trusopt |
| Classification | Carbonic Anhydrase Inhibitor |
| FDA Approval | Yes (specific approval year can vary by country) |
| Indications | Treatment of elevated intraocular pressure in patients with ocular hypertension or open-angle glaucoma |
| Formulation | Ophthalmic solution |
| Concentration | 2% |
| Packaging | 5 mL and 10 mL bottles with dropper tip |
| Dosage Form | Eye drops |
| Recommended Dosage | One drop in the affected eye(s) three times a day |
| Mechanism of Action | Inhibits carbonic anhydrase in the ciliary processes, reducing aqueous humor production and eye pressure |
| Use With Other Meds | Can be used alone or with other intraocular pressure-lowering medications |
| Key Side Effects | Burning and stinging upon application, eye redness, blurred vision, eye discomfort |
| Contraindications | Hypersensitivity to dorzolamide or any component of the formulation |
| Pregnancy Category | Consult with a healthcare provider (specific categorization can vary) |
| Nursing Considerations | Discuss with a healthcare provider before use if breastfeeding |
| Storage Instructions | Store at room temperature away from light and moisture. Do not freeze. |
